It's not about the headers, it's about the fact that most guys with headers also have no cats and AIV and larger exhaust, which is what causes the emissions to run outside of stock and therefore fail testing. If your engine is running correctly and all sensors working and run headers, and return the rest of your exhaust system to stock before testing you will pass.
